Explores the social, political and cultural impact of AIDS on the African-American community. Informed by interviews with activists, ministers, public officials and people with AIDS, the book brings to light how the epidemic fractured, rather than united, the black community.

Autorenporträt
Cathy J. Cohen is the David and Mary Winton Green Professor of Political Science at the University of Chicago, where she previously served as Deputy Provost for Graduate Education and Director of the Center for the Study of Race, Politics and Culture.
